Job Summary

Advise enterprise customers in EMEA on data quality monitoring using Anomalo. You’ll help design how customers structure and monitor complex datasets in cloud data warehouses (BigQuery, Snowflake, Databricks, Redshift), triage unfamiliar alerts, and recommend configuration changes. Partner with technical peers in data engineering, science, and analytics, and support sales/customer success with deep technical guidance while identifying product and algorithm improvements.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Advise customers on data quality monitoring approaches for complex datasets using Anomalo
  • •Work with enterprise customers across verticals to solve complex data monitoring challenges
  • •Advise how to evolve dataset structures so customers can monitor changes they care about
  • •Triages unfamiliar alerts and recommend configuration changes when needed
  • •Provide technical support to sales and customer success, and relay improvement opportunities to product, engineering, and support

Key Requirements

  • •8+ years of data analytics experience
  • •Proficiency in SQL and data analysis in R or Python
  • •Experience with cloud data warehouse platforms such as Snowflake, BigQuery, or Redshift (or an equivalent MPP warehouse)
  • •Ability to understand and advise on data quality problems across industries and use cases
  • •Bachelor’s degree or higher in Mathematics, Statistics, Computer Science (or equivalent practical experience)

Company Brief

Anomalo
Provides a data quality monitoring platform that automatically detects anomalies, surfaces root causes, and integrates with modern data stacks to help teams ensure reliable analytics and data pipelines.
